About Ivon Cuscó
Ivon Cuscó is a scholar working on Genetics, Developmental Neuroscience and Space and Planetary Science, having authored 42 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(17 papers), RNA modifications and cancer (12 papers) and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(721 citations), Genetics (460 citations) and Molecular Biology (989 citations). Ivon Cuscó has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, United States and Palestinian Territory. Frequent co-authors include Eduardo F. Tizzano, Luis A. Pérez‐Jurado, Montserrat Baiget, M. J. Barceló, Raquel Flores, Pablo Fuentes‐Prior, Laura Alías, Sara Bernal, Maite Calucho and Concepción Hernández-Chico.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Neurology and Annals of Neurology.
